EmuCR:PS2 emulatorPCSX2 SVN r4627 is released. PCSX2 is an open source PlayStation 2 (PS2) emulator for the Microsoft Windows and Linux operating systems. With the most recent versions, many PS2 games are playable (although speed limitations have made play-to-completion tests for many games impractical), and several games are claimed to have full functionality.

PCSX2 SVN Changelog:
r4627
GUI: when the config panel is open, and using keyboard shortcuts for frame-
limiter (F4) or aspect-ratio (F6), reflect it at the GUI, but ONLY if there are
no intermediate changes at the GUI (i.e., only if the "Apply" button is
currently disabled). This would prevent re-applying obsolete values when
clicking Apply/OK for for these two configs (after they were changed via KB
while the GUI was open).

This is a very light infrastructure to allow some synchronization between KB
shortcuts and the GUI. Currently only used for frame limiter and aspect ratio KB
shortcuts. I wanted to also use it with frame-skipping (shift-F4), however,
frame skipping GUI seem to have other issues which prevent it from properly
reflecting KB modifications, so it's out for now.
